For the 2025 school year, there are 5 private elementary schools serving 947 students in 20110, VA.
The top ranked private elementary schools in 20110, VA include All Saints Catholic School, Seton School, and Greater Mt Calvary Christian Preschool & Academy.
The average acceptance rate is 25%, which is lower than the Virginia private elementary school average acceptance rate of 80%.
